Morning Combing
- Detangling: After sleeping, hair can become tangled. Combing in the morning helps to gently remove these tangles, preventing breakage.
- Sebum Distribution: Your scalp produces sebum (natural oils) overnight. Combing helps to distribute this oil from your roots to the tips of your hair, which acts as a natural conditioner and adds shine.
- Styling: A morning comb is also a great opportunity to style your hair. It can smooth down flyaways and prepare your hair for your preferred look.
Combing During the Day
- Refresh: Combing your hair during the day provides a quick and easy way to refresh your style. This helps keep your hair looking neat and well-maintained throughout the day.
Benefits of Regular Combing
- Improved Scalp Health: Combing can stimulate the scalp, promoting blood flow and encouraging healthy hair growth.
- Reduced Breakage: Gentle detangling prevents hair from breaking when it's knotted.
- Enhanced Shine: Distributing sebum creates a natural, healthy shine to your hair.
